Hole Sizes for M5

Coarse-thread pitch (ISO 724)0.8 mm
Through-hole / clearance (ISO 273 medium)5.5 mm
Tapping drill, coarse thread4.2 mm

Tightening Torque for M5

Class 8.8 (dry, ~µ 0.125)≈ 5.8 Nm
Class 10.9 (dry, ~µ 0.125)≈ 8.1 Nm
Class 12.9 (dry, ~µ 0.125)≈ 9.7 Nm

Indicative dry-joint values. Lubrication can lower the required torque by 15–25%. Always confirm against the joint design, especially when going up a strength class.

Mating Parts for M5

For M5, pair with a M5 hex nut (ISO 4032 / DIN 934) and, where used, a M5 flat washer (ISO 7089 / DIN 125A) under the head and under the nut.

When to Step Up or Down from M5

When the joint preload approaches the proof load of M5 class 8.8, step up to M6 class 8.8 (or move to M5 class 10.9). When the joint is over-specified, M4 often saves weight and cost without losing the safety margin.
